Transaction 81cfc70806169710413af4a1c99228981b352167237f30c4fe523519d82c8409
1 Input
1 Output
-
81cfc70806169710413af4a1c99228981b352167237f30c4fe523519d82c8409:0
- value
- 868189
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ac41c9a4d27336e025b06fd1a2a5a2ff31f7aeca O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ghp318xPd6kZiDPGJUvu6QA9Xhjj1i1N7